Trigonometric Equations Question 230

Question: In a $ \Delta ABC $ , if $ \angle C=30^{o} $ , $ a=47cm $ and $ b=94 $ cm, then the triangle is

[MP PET 1986]

Options:

A) Right angled

B) Right angled isosceles

C) Isosceles

D) Obtuse angle

Show Answer

Answer:

Correct Answer: D

Solution:

  • $ \cos C=\frac{a^{2}+b^{2}-c^{2}}{2ab} $
    Þ $ \frac{\sqrt{3}}{2}=\frac{{{(47)}^{2}}+{{(94)}^{2}}-c^{2}}{2\times 47\times 94} $
    $ \Rightarrow c=58.24 $ $ \angle B=124^{o} $ . Hence obtuse angled triangle.
